Outline of a lab report
The title is when you describe in a specific and scientific way what you have done.
The abstract is one of the most important parts in a lab report, since this one summarizes what you did or studied, how you did it and the most important conclusions and result obtained. In other words, the abstract summarizes the whole lab report.
Introduction. In this section of the lab report, you should include all the background information and equations that support the study. In the introduction you should name all variables content in the equations and also name the equations so that it can be referenced later.
Materials and Methods. In this section you should name all the equipments that were used during the experiment and the procedure follow to do the experiment should be described in a way that other people are able to perfectly follow your steps.
The results are where the data that were obtained during the experiment is sumarized.in the result you should provide tables and graphs, and in the discussion part, the results should be explained critically.
Conclusion. During the conclusion you cannot introduce any new information, you just have to summarize the main goals of the experiment and certified if they were successfully proved.
Acknowledgements is the part used to thank and appreciate all people that contributed to the study.
In References, you should put all the sources that were cited in the lab report.
The appendixes are used to place all long tables of data and information that are not overriding for the understanding of the body of your report.
